the hog Posted June 20, 2004 Report Share Posted June 20, 2004 Late last week I responded to a post which detailed very rude, harrassing and aggressive comments made by a td to the participants of a tournament. The tournament director's name was not mentioned, though the name of the actual tournament was. My post stated, in effect, that such behaviour would not be condoned in ftf bridge and that that particular director would not be allowed to direct any more ftf tournaments had this happened here. Much to my surprise the whole thread - the original post and my reply - has been deleted. No comment was made, and no pm sent to me as to why this action took place. In my opinion, the original poster had a valid complaint. If anything had to be done to censor this post, it should have perhaps involved the removal of the name of the tournament. To simply delete the post, make no comment and perhaps hope that that is the end of the matter is unconscionable behaviour and is really censorship by stealth, something that I find totally objectionable. I would like to stress that neither Ben nor Uday were involved in this. What I would like to know is why the thread was deleted and why no explanation was made. In closing, I understand that there has been some sensitivity over the last few weeks with a number of posts regarding the running of tournaments. However this does not mean that such censorship should be summarilly carried out, particularly as the poster had a legitimate gripe. I find the lack of any notification or comment particularly disappointing. Ron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
